There are a few parks around Kempenfelt Bay close to downtown Barrie. We might name the ones also further away but also for the functions of this message, we wish to cover the ones that are one of the most easily accessible if you are heading to Barrie for a couple of hours. From north to southern, moving counterclockwise along the Barrie Beachfront, there is Heritage Park, Centennial Park (see below), Allandale Station Park (near the Allandale Go Station), Minet's Point Park (helpful for windsurfing), and Tyndale Park.

While we have pointed out parks by the waterfront prior to in this message, the largest and most central is Centennial Park. In the middle in between the Allandale Go Station and Barrie's midtown core, this park has lots of centers: modification rooms, restrooms, a playground area, many strolling paths and some food stalls.

The Spirit Catcher was originally created by artist Ron Baird for the 1986 Canadian Exposition kept in Vancouver. Made to resemble a Thunderbird from Aboriginal myth on Canada's West Coast, it was donated to Barrie (to what is currently the Mac, Laren Art Centre) and transferred to its existing place from Vancouver in 1987.
